9. Cautions
9-1. ITP Delay Alarm
In case that CNC operation is delayed during G05 (High speed cycle cutting or High speed DNC operation),
work piece is not processed normally. For this reason, High speed axis checks this delay (ITP delay) during
G05.
You can confirm that whether this delay happened by bit 1 of ALARM4 in servo tuning screen. If CNC
operation has been delayed once, this bit is 1. This bit is not cleared until power off.
On the other hand, when No.7501#7 = 1, CNC is monitoring the following cases, and displays the alarm at
the finish G05.
• The delay of High speed remote buffer
• The above ITP delay alarm
9-2. Countermeasure for power failure
In case that power failure happens during synchronous operation such as G05, there is a possibility that work
piece or cutting tool breaks because of no keeping synchronous relation. As the countermeasure of this case,
you need to detect power failure and to retract to safety position by other axis independent from G05
execution, and to stop G05 operation keeping synchronous relations among axes.
By using both “Back-up module for power failure” and “Signal retract function”, you can rapidly get under
shelter in keeping synchronous operation after power failure. Refer the following manual.

9-3. Retract
When you need to stop the machine due to some reason, if RESET used during G05, there is a possibility to
damage the work-piece or tool. For this case, the retract movement by external signal is able to stop safely
the machine by the following functions.

9-4. HRV control
9083/01 and 9087/01 don’t not support a part of HRV control in standard series (9080 series etc). Therefore
you must set the following parameters to 0 to avoid HC alarm in this edition after parameter loading
automatically.
You don’t need to set this in 9083/02 or later, 9087/02 or later, 90A3 and 90A7 series because those series
support all functions of HRV control.
• Set No.2056 to 0. ← Case that standard parameter is negative.
• Set No.2127 to 0.
• Set No.2128 to 0.
• Set No.2129 to 0.
